Shower foot rest
FIG. 1 is a perspective view taken from the top, front and left side of a shower foot rest showing my new design;
FIG. 2 is a front elevational view showing the shower foot rest in a closed position;
FIG. 3 is a rear elevational view of FIG. 2;
FIG. 4 is a right side elevational view of FIG. 2, the left side being a mirror image of the right side;
FIG. 5 is a top plan view of FIG. 2;
FIG. 6 is a bottom plan view of FIG. 2; and,
FIG. 7 is a vertical cross sectional view of FIG. 1.
The fragmentary broken line representation of a shower stall and the broken line representation of a person in FIG. 1 is for purposes of illustration only and forms no part of the claimed design.
It is to be understood that the pattern of dimples shown in FIGS. 1 and 2 are continuous through out the area indicated.
